BONA, Joseph C. - 65, 43 Centre St., North Sydney, died March 20, 1996, in Northside General Hospital, North Sydney. Born in North Sydney, he was a son of the late John and Elizabeth (Robinson) Bona. He was employed with Marine Atlantic in North Sydney for 42 years prior to retirement. He was a member of Our Lady of Sorrows Church. Surviving are his wife, the former Shirley Crowther; sons, Brian, at home; Geordy, Ottawa; daughters, Donna (Mrs. Milton Bonnar), Glenda (Mrs. Jim Hiscott), Bras d'Or; four grandchildren; brothers, Don, George, North Sydney; sisters, Helen (Mrs. George Jardine), Josephine (Mrs. Don Bradbury), Marie Yetman, North Sydney. He was predeceased by brothers, William, Victor, Arthur; sister, Madeline; granddaughter, Teniele Madonna Bonnar. Visitation 2-4, 7-9 p.m. today in W.J. Dooley Funeral Home, North Sydney. Funeral 10 a.m. Saturday in Our Lady of Sorrows Church, Rev. Peter Piva officiating. Burial to follow in Holy Cross Cemetery, North Sydney. Family flowers only. Donations to Canadian Cancer Society or any charity.
